Fragments of Russian Buk missile found at MH17 crash site in Ukraine

Investigators in the Netherlands have claimed to find fragments of a suspected Russian Buk surface-to-air missile system at the crash site of Malaysian Airlines flight MH17 in eastern Ukraine.

According to the BBC, investigators said that the parts of the Buk system could show who was behind the crash.

They said that the parts are "of particular interest".

Ukraine and many western countries have accused pro-Russian rebels of shooting down the plane, saying they could have used a Buk missile system supplied by Russia.

Flight MH17 crashed on land held by pro-Russian separatists in July 2014, killing all 298 on board.
